•Overall Impression:-This is a good value for an emergency use water straw style filtration device.-But note that it is fairly large in size and length and will be easier to carry in a bag, pack or backpack vs pocket sized. It won't fit easily in a pocket.• Pros-what I liked and what worked well:-Good value.-Good to have for emergencies, in a go-bag or for camping.-Has an attached neck lanyard to wear it around your neck.-Comes in two pieces, the main filtration cylinder and a large plastic drinking straw.-Has an attached cap piece.-Has a ring on the side for finger grip, lanyard attachment (lanyard included) or to hang it up or secure it.-Rated to give up to 396 gallons of water filtered through the straw.-Fairly lightweight at 2 oz in weight.-Instructions included.-Has no unpleasant scent to it.• Cons-what I didn’t like and what didn’t work well:-It doesn't list what it does and doesn’t filter in the listing.• Tips & Thoughts:-This is more for emergency water use, I'd still want and try to have a main more reliable, secure camping or emergency water source. But for a worst case scenario or emergency, this is good to have.-It doesn't have a storage bag. I used a plastic waterproof zipper bag of my own (not included) to store it in my emergency backpack.
